Transaction 643d73c5de8f69040b5a694b555221468ea4615b244e72eb6c6de8327c69a938

1 Input
2 Outputs
  • 643d73c5de8f69040b5a694b555221468ea4615b244e72eb6c6de8327c69a938:0
  • value  623017
    address  3DozxviyKrxYk5PYRt9F8W18Yj2Bd9u261
  • 643d73c5de8f69040b5a694b555221468ea4615b244e72eb6c6de8327c69a938:1
  • value  2958430
    address  328G8gaPbVsFriBckRZY3tUF4kY1chxhL8